Recovery runbook — Paylume retries. Idempotency keys are minted per checkout attempt; duplicates are rejected at the Ostrey gateway. On retry storms, rotate the key salt and replay from the ledger snapshot. Unsealing the ledger snapshot store requires the recovery passphrase, which is kept directly beneath this paragraph.

vault phrase of tagag-fawef = lammir-ulaiel-oliax-belox-eliox-ulaok-gilael-norys-holox-fenir

Ticket: Warehouse scanners failing auth since Monday

So the Pipgrid barcode scanners at the Norlin depot started throwing 401s — turns out the credential baked into the scanner firmware expired over the weekend and nobody had rotation on the calendar. Oops. I've minted a fresh credential for the Scanbridge ingest service and added a 90-day expiry reminder this time. Flagging for security review. The replacement Scanbridge key is below.

service key, kajog-yafof: qvz23-tZvsWf9ggb20eGTcEIraGnp

## Deploying Gatecount

Gatecount tallies turnstile pulses for Harrowfield Stadium and must be deployed before gates open — never during an event. Deploy via the standard pipeline, then verify the counter dashboard shows all turnstile nodes as connected before handing off to operations. The service reads its settings at boot, and the expected values are these.

config for bahop-baduf:
[kasion]
team = lamath
access_code = ac_d807e5
host = kasion.paliqcloud.corp
port = 4000
owner = julix.tamvan
peer = frair.qorvelsoft.local

## Authentication

The Moonpull tide-table widget fetches predictions from the internal Ebbline service, which requires a key on every request via the standard auth header. Keys are scoped per environment; never reuse the production key in staging. If the widget falls back to cached tables, check key validity before anything else, since expired credentials fail silently. For on-call troubleshooting against production Ebbline, authenticate with the key below.

API key for taduf-yahif: qvz11-nMDtAWg6H2u